The Concept of Supply Chain Optimization
Supply Chain Optimization is the process of making changes to the supply chain processes and strategies to improve efficiency, reduce costs, and meet customer demands better. It involves analyzing all stages of the supply chain, identifying bottlenecks, and implementing measures to eliminate waste and inefficiencies.
The Evolution of Supply Chain Optimization
Over the years, Supply Chain Optimization has evolved from a reactive process focused on solving immediate problems to a strategic function contributing to long-term business success. The advancement in technologies such as Big Data Analytics, Internet of Things (IoT), and Artificial Intelligence (AI) has further catalyzed its evolution, enabling businesses to achieve a higher level of optimization through data-driven decision-making and predictive analytics.
Applications of supply chain optimization
Scenario 1: large-scale manufacturing
Scenario 1: large-scale manufacturing
In large-scale manufacturing, Supply Chain Optimization can help streamline operations, reduce lead times, and minimize inventory costs. For instance, Toyota's Just-In-Time (JIT) production system is a classic example of Supply Chain Optimization, where parts are delivered to the assembly line precisely when they are needed, minimizing inventory holding costs and waste.

Case study: successful application of supply chain optimization
Case study: successful application of supply chain optimization
Amazon, the e-commerce giant, leverages Supply Chain Optimization to ensure timely delivery of products to its customers. Amazon uses advanced analytics and AI to forecast demand accurately, optimize inventory management, and streamline its delivery process, ensuring customer satisfaction and loyalty.

Challenges and solutions in supply chain optimization
Top Challenges in Implementing Supply Chain Optimization
Some common challenges in implementing Supply Chain Optimization include data inaccuracies, lack of skilled personnel, and resistance to change. These challenges can hinder the successful implementation of Supply Chain Optimization strategies and limit their effectiveness.
Strategic Approaches to Overcome Challenges
To overcome these challenges, businesses can invest in data quality management, provide training to staff, and foster a culture of continuous improvement. Adopting a data-driven approach can help businesses make informed decisions and improve the accuracy of their supply chain operations.

Software and tools for supply chain optimization
Top Software for Supply Chain Optimization
Software and tools play a crucial role in Supply Chain Optimization. Some of the top software include SAP Supply Chain Management, Oracle SCM Cloud, and Infor SCM, among others. These software solutions provide a comprehensive suite of tools to help businesses optimize their supply chain operations.
Choosing the Right Software for Your Needs
Choosing the right software for your business depends on your specific needs, budget, and the complexity of your supply chain. It's crucial to assess the software's capabilities, ease of use, scalability, and customer support before making a decision.

Further resources
Recommended Readings on Supply Chain Optimization
There are numerous resources available on Supply Chain Optimization. Some recommended readings include "Supply Chain Management: Strategy, Planning, and Operation" by Sunil Chopra and "Lean Supply Chain and Logistics Management" by Paul Myerson.
Suggested Courses and Training Programs
Several online platforms offer courses and training programs on Supply Chain Optimization. These include Coursera's "Supply Chain Management: A Learning Perspective" and MIT's "Supply Chain Dynamics".
Professional Networks for Supply Chain Optimization
Joining professional networks such as the Council of Supply Chain Management Professionals (CSCMP) and the Institute for Supply Management (ISM) can provide opportunities for networking, learning, and professional development.
